Ensuring RG4 Installation for Maximum Signal Integrity
Achieving optimal signal integrity in RG4 installations demands careful consideration of several factors during the installation process. To ensure this, it is crucial to select high-quality RG4 cable with low attenuation and minimal impedance variations. Additionally, proper termination techniques are essential for minimizing signal reflections and ensuring a clean transmission path. Pay close attention factors such as connector type, crimping technique, and shielding effectiveness to attenuate the impact of electromagnetic interference (EMI).
- Implementing proper grounding techniques can greatly improve signal integrity by eliminating ground loops and noise coupling.
- Routing RG4 cable at a distance from sources of electromagnetic interference, such as power lines and motors, can significantly minimize signal degradation.
- Regularly testing RG4 installations for signs of damage or deterioration is essential to ensure long-term signal integrity.
Fixing Common Issues with RG4 Cable Connections
When connecting your devices with an RG4 cable, you might encounter occasional problems. Don't fret! These issues are often simply solved.
Here are several common RG4 cable connection troubles and why to fix them:
* **Loose Connections:** A loose connection is a common culprit.
Make sure here the connectors are securely plugged into both the equipment.
* **Damaged Cable:** Inspect the cable for any wear and tear, such as breaks. A damaged cable needs to be swapped for a new one.
* **Signal Interference:** Nearby appliances can interfere the RG4 signal. Try shifting your electronics to minimize interference.
* **Incompatible Connectors:** Check that both the gadget and the cable have compatible connectors.
Keep in mind that if you've tried these troubleshooting solutions and are still experiencing problems, it's best to consult a qualified professional.
